有哪位matlab高手帮我看下下面这段程序,是利用四个方程解四个未知数 25

symskk1k2k3s=150,d=3800,d1=1200,d2=1500,d3=1100,b=122,b1=80,b2=60,b3=70,sl=0.96,h=6,h... syms k k1 k2 k3
s=150,d=3800,d1=1200,d2=1500,d3=1100,b=122,b1=80,b2=60,b3=70,sl=0.96,h=6,h1=12,h2=15,h3=10,l11=0.01,l12=0.01,l13=0.02,l01=0.15,l02=0.16,l03=0.12,s1=50,s2=60,s3=40
a1=0.436183,a2=-0.120167,a3=0.9372986,a=0.33267
t=1/(1+a*k);
t1=1/(1+a*k1);
t2=1/(1+a*k2);
t3=1/(1+a*k3);
f=(1/(2*pi)^(1/2))*exp(-1/2*k^2);
g=1-1/(2*pi)^(1/2)*exp(-k^2/2)*(a1*t+a2*t^2+a3*t^3);
f1=(1/(2*pi)^(1/2))*exp(-1/2*k1^2);
g1=1-1/(2*pi)^(1/2)*exp(-k1^2/2)*(a1*t1+a2*t1^2+a3*t1^3);
f2=(1/(2*pi)^(1/2))*exp(-1/2*k2^2);
g2=1-1/(2*pi)^(1/2)*exp(-k2^2/2)*(a1*t2+a2*t2^2+a3*t2^3);
f3=(1/(2*pi)^(1/2))*exp(-1/2*k3^2);
g3=1-1/(2*pi)^(1/2)*exp(-k3^2/2)*(a1*t3+a2*t3^2+a3*t3^3);
p=k*g+f-k;
q=1+k*f-g+k^2*g-k^2*g^2-f^2-2*k*f*g;
p1=k1*g1+f1-k1;
q1=1+k1*f1-g1+k1^2*g1-k1^2*g1^2-f1^2-2*k1*f1*g1;
p2=k2*g2+f2-k2;
q2=1+k2*f2-g2+k2^2*g2-k2^2*g2^2-f2^2-2*k2*f2*g2;
p3=k3*g3+f3-k3;
q3=1+k3*f3-g3+k3^2*g3-k3^2*g3^2-f3^2-2*k3*f3*g3;
F=-s*d*(1-sl)*(g-1)/(b*(k*g+f-k)^2)+h*b*(g-1)/(2*(1-sl))+h*b
G=(1/2)*h1*k1*((l01+l11*b1)*p1+(d1)^2*(l01)^2*b1*q1)^(-1/2)*((l01+l11*b1)*(g1-1)+(d1)^2*(l01)^2*b1*(2*k1*g1-2*k1*g1^2-2*k1*f1^2-2*f1*g1-2*k1^2*f1*g1))+(1/2)*h2*k2*((l02+l12*b2)*p2+(d2)^2*(l02)^2*b2*q2)^(-1/2)*((l02+l12*b2)*(g2-1)+(d2)^2*(l02)^2*b2*(2*k2*g2-2*k2*g2^2-2*k2*f2^2-2*f2*g2-2*k2^2*f2*g2))+(1/2)*h3*k3*((l03+l13*b3)*p3+(d3)^2*(l03)^2*b3*q3)^(-1/2)*((l03+l13*b3)*(g3-1)+(d3)^2*(l03)^2*b3*(2*k3*g3-2*k3*g3^2-2*k3*f3^2-2*f3*g3-2*k3^2*f3*g3))
H=F+G
I1=-s1*d1*(1-sl)*(g1-1)/(b1*(k1*g1+f1-k1)^2)+h1*b1*(g1-1)/(2*(1-sl))+h1*b1
I2=-s2*d1*(1-sl)*(g2-1)/(b2*(k2*g2+f2-k2)^2)+h2*b2*(g2-1)/(2*(1-sl))+h2*b2
I3=-s3*d1*(1-sl)*(g3-1)/(b3*(k3*g3+f3-k3)^2)+h3*b3*(g3-1)/(2*(1-sl))+h3*b3
[k,k1,k2,k3]=solve(H,I1,I2,I3)
上面这个程序能运行,但是有点小问题,
有matlab的可以尝试运行下,帮我找下问题在哪,不胜感激
展开
 我来答
化学工程
2008-04-19 · TA获得超过8902个赞
知道大有可为答主
回答量:2212
采纳率:80%
帮助的人:3574万
展开全部
你把我的matlab憋死好几次。

clc;clear
syms k k1 k2 k3
s=150,d=3800,d1=1200,d2=1500,d3=1100,b=122,b1=80,b2=60,b3=70,sl=0.96,h=6,h1=12,h2=15,h3=10,l11=0.01,l12=0.01,l13=0.02,l01=0.15,l02=0.16,l03=0.12,s1=50,s2=60,s3=40
a1=0.436183,a2=-0.120167,a3=0.9372986,a=0.33267
t=1/(1+a*k);
t1=1/(1+a*k1);
t2=1/(1+a*k2);
t3=1/(1+a*k3);
f=(1/(2*pi)^(1/2))*exp(-1/2*k^2);
g=1-1/(2*pi)^(1/2)*exp(-k^2/2)*(a1*t+a2*t^2+a3*t^3);
f1=(1/(2*pi)^(1/2))*exp(-1/2*k1^2);
g1=1-1/(2*pi)^(1/2)*exp(-k1^2/2)*(a1*t1+a2*t1^2+a3*t1^3);
f2=(1/(2*pi)^(1/2))*exp(-1/2*k2^2);
g2=1-1/(2*pi)^(1/2)*exp(-k2^2/2)*(a1*t2+a2*t2^2+a3*t2^3);
f3=(1/(2*pi)^(1/2))*exp(-1/2*k3^2);
g3=1-1/(2*pi)^(1/2)*exp(-k3^2/2)*(a1*t3+a2*t3^2+a3*t3^3);
p=k*g+f-k;
q=1+k*f-g+k^2*g-k^2*g^2-f^2-2*k*f*g;
p1=k1*g1+f1-k1;
q1=1+k1*f1-g1+k1^2*g1-k1^2*g1^2-f1^2-2*k1*f1*g1;
p2=k2*g2+f2-k2;
q2=1+k2*f2-g2+k2^2*g2-k2^2*g2^2-f2^2-2*k2*f2*g2;
p3=k3*g3+f3-k3;
q3=1+k3*f3-g3+k3^2*g3-k3^2*g3^2-f3^2-2*k3*f3*g3;
F=-s*d*(1-sl)*(g-1)/(b*(k*g+f-k)^2)+h*b*(g-1)/(2*(1-sl))+h*b ;
G=(1/2)*h1*k1*((l01+l11*b1)*p1+(d1)^2*(l01)^2*b1*q1)^(-1/2)*((l01+l11*b1)*(g1-1)+(d1)^2*(l01)^2*b1*(2*k1*g1-2*k1*g1^2-2*k1*f1^2-2*f1*g1-2*k1^2*f1*g1))+(1/2)*h2*k2*((l02+l12*b2)*p2+(d2)^2*(l02)^2*b2*q2)^(-1/2)*((l02+l12*b2)*(g2-1)+(d2)^2*(l02)^2*b2*(2*k2*g2-2*k2*g2^2-2*k2*f2^2-2*f2*g2-2*k2^2*f2*g2))+(1/2)*h3*k3*((l03+l13*b3)*p3+(d3)^2*(l03)^2*b3*q3)^(-1/2)*((l03+l13*b3)*(g3-1)+(d3)^2*(l03)^2*b3*(2*k3*g3-2*k3*g3^2-2*k3*f3^2-2*f3*g3-2*k3^2*f3*g3)) ;
H=F+G ;
I1=-s1*d1*(1-sl)*(g1-1)/(b1*(k1*g1+f1-k1)^2)+h1*b1*(g1-1)/(2*(1-sl))+h1*b1 ;
I2=-s2*d1*(1-sl)*(g2-1)/(b2*(k2*g2+f2-k2)^2)+h2*b2*(g2-1)/(2*(1-sl))+h2*b2 ;
I3=-s3*d1*(1-sl)*(g3-1)/(b3*(k3*g3+f3-k3)^2)+h3*b3*(g3-1)/(2*(1-sl))+h3*b3 ;
H=vpa(H,5)
I1=vpa(I1,5)
I2=vpa(I2,5)
I3=vpa(I3,5)
k1= solve(I1)
k2= solve(I2)
k3= solve(I3)
H=subs(H);
k=solve(H)
%[k,k1,k2,k3]=solve(H,I1,I2,I3)

结果:
k1 =

1.0573072862212452544182530973701

k2 =

.95885784931743624416550059139032

k3 =

1.0172388898500092448466743483510

k =

2.0738748605418638038863473122653
推荐律师服务: 若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询

为你推荐:

下载百度知道APP,抢鲜体验
使用百度知道APP,立即抢鲜体验。你的手机镜头里或许有别人想知道的答案。
扫描二维码下载
×

类别

我们会通过消息、邮箱等方式尽快将举报结果通知您。

说明

0/200

提交
取消

辅 助

模 式